Skip to main content

Once again this week I’ve ran into an issue concerning components/instances and variables.


I was using a simple solid color gradient to mock a scroll fade, and when changing the color or layout of the gradient, all instances would update correctly as expected.


But now since binding a local variable to the gradient (a local style) so that the fade gradient dynamically switches between light and dark variable modes, the instances do not update automatically, requiring me to find and click reset all changes on every instance.


Moreover, even if an instance has been ‘reset’, if nested in another instance, the wrong variable mode is displayed.


Only reason I started paying this last month for Figma was to refactor my files to be more dynamic with variables, yet it’s just constant headaches so far and my work has come to a halt. I’ve ran into more bugs in the last 2 weeks than I have with 3 years of daily use.



Hey @Lee_Hayward, thank you for reaching out! I’ve seen that you’ve contacted our support team (#1080892) already and this issue is going to be investigated by our technical quality team.


Let me know if there is anything else I can help with and appreciate your patience in the meantime.


Reply